#731f96 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#731f96 is composed of 45.1% red, 12.2% green and 58.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 23.3% cyan, 79.3% magenta, 0% yellow and 41.2% black. It has a hue angle of 282.4 degrees, a saturation of 65.7% and a lightness of 35.5%. #731f96 color hex could be obtained by blending #e63eff with #00002d. Closest websafe color is: #663399.

Shades and Tints of #731f96

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030104 is the darkest color, while #f9f2fc is the lightest one.

Tones of #731f96

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#5c575e is the less saturated color, while #7e03b2 is the most saturated one.
